LeBron James Adds To His Legacy

Published by chowsquid under nba

Youngest To:

Score 10,000 points (Beats Kobe)
Score 30 points in a game
Score 40 points in a game
Score 50 points in a game
Record a Triple-Double
Average 30 points per game in a season
Be selected All-NBA first team
Be the All-Star Game MVP
